Health and Wellbeing Workshop

NASS Cornwall are delighted to be hosting their first health and well-being workshop in October – an opportunity for you to learn more about managing your condition and get to know others in your axial SpA community.

The workshop will be a mixture of exercise tasters (tailored for a range of abilities), along with talks and Q&A sessions. There will be representatives from NASS, and other organisations covering topics such as medication and biologic therapy, physiotherapy, massage and exercise.
